Avocado Toast with a Jammy Egg

Crunchy toast, smashed avocado with a squeeze of lemon, and a 6½-minute egg with a golden, jammy center.

Ingredients

  • 2 thick slices sourdough or seeded bread
  • 1 ripe avocado
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/2 lemon, juiced
  • Red pepper flakes
  • Flaky salt and pepper
  • Olive oil, to finish

Method

  1. Bring a small pot of water to a gentle boil. Lower in the eggs and cook exactly 6½ minutes for jammy yolks.
  2. Transfer the eggs to ice water for 1 minute, then peel.
  3. Toast the bread until deeply golden and crisp.
  4. Smash the avocado with the lemon juice, a pinch of salt and a little pepper. Spread thickly on the toast.
  5. Halve the eggs and lay them on top. Finish with olive oil, flaky salt, pepper and red pepper flakes.

Cook's notes

  • An older avocado smashes smoother; a firmer one is nicer sliced.
  • Add the eggs to already-boiling water for a reliable, peelable result.
  • Top with everything-bagel seasoning, feta, or quick-pickled onions.
